Bailey Backs UK-EU Trade Ties Amid Economic Growth Concerns
Bank of England Governor Andrew Bailey has publicly endorsed Labour's efforts to strengthen ties with the European Union. Speaking at the central bank's annual Agenda for Research conference, Bailey argued that Britain 'needs allies' to support economic growth.
In a significant shift in tone from previous Brexit-related remarks, Bailey referenced economist Adam Smith while discussing the relationship between trade and economic growth.
His comments amount to a significant endorsement of Prime Minister Sir Keir's strategy as he seeks to regain momentum following Labour's poor local election results.
